Shermin is a Persian-origin name meaning 'sweet gem' or 'kind-hearted person.' Derived from the Persian words 'Sher' meaning lion and 'min' a suffix implying preciousness, it historically symbolizes strength and kindness combined. The name has been used in Persian-speaking cultures for centuries, often chosen to reflect a daughter's valued and gentle nature.
In Persian culture, Shermin is cherished as a name that combines strength and sweetness, embodying qualities of a courageous yet compassionate individual. Historically, it has been favored among families wishing to bestow a name that reflects both valor (lion) and grace (gem). It often appears in Persian poetry and literature as a symbol of noble femininity and inner beauty.
Today, Shermin enjoys moderate popularity primarily in Iran and among Persian diaspora communities worldwide. It is appreciated for its melodic sound and meaningful roots. In modern contexts, the name fits well across cultures, resonating with parents seeking a unique yet culturally rich name for their daughters. Its international adaptability has led to a gradual rise in use beyond Persian-speaking countries.
